Insuring Against Smart Contract Risks in the DeFi Ecosystem
The decentralized finance (DeFi) ecosystem offers groundbreaking financial opportunities, but it also presents unique risks. One of the most prominent threats stems from vulnerabilities in smart contracts, which are the essential building blocks of DeFi applications. These contracts, when malicious, can lead to significant financial losses and erode confidence in the ecosystem. To counter this challenge, innovative insurance mechanisms are emerging to protect users and developers from smart contract risks.
- Blockchain-based insurance platforms leverage on-chain data and oracles to assess risk and automate claims processing. These platforms provide coverage against a wide range of smart contract vulnerabilities, including code exploits, reentrancy attacks, and oracle manipulation.
- Traditional insurers are also expanding the DeFi space, offering customized insurance policies tailored to specific smart contract risks. These policies can provide financial protection against losses due to unforeseen circumstances or unexpected events.
Nevertheless, the DeFi insurance landscape is still in its early stages. There are challenges to overcome, such as the need for standardized risk assessment frameworks, transparent pricing models, and robust regulatory frameworks. As the DeFi ecosystem continues to evolve, the development of effective insurance solutions will be crucial to ensure its long-term growth.

Coverage Information Security in a Blockchain World
As the digital record technology continues to evolve, its possibilities in the insurance industry are becoming increasingly apparent. Blockchain offers enhanced security for sensitive client data, automating operations and minimizing the risk of malpractice. Companies are investigating blockchain to create transparent networks that foster trust and efficiency. However, integrating blockchain solutions also presents unprecedented security threats that must be carefully addressed.
- Records Encryption: Protecting sensitive data on the blockchain through robust encryption methods is crucial.
- Permissions: Implementing strict access control mechanisms to regulate whom can access and modify data is paramount.
- Verification: Thoroughly auditing and verifying the validity of smart contracts deployed on the blockchain is non-negotiable.
By proactively addressing these challenges, the insurance industry can utilize the advantages of blockchain to create a more protected and productive future.
